Hey — handing off the dark-mode work on the Quillmere admin dashboard before the release cut. Theme tokens are done; charts still hardcode two hex values in the legend component, flagged with TODOs. Toggle persists per-user, defaults to system preference. QA signed off on everything except the audit-log table, which flashes white on load — known, low priority. Marek has context if you're stuck. The feature-flag vault needs re-auth after the freeze, so you'll want the recovery passphrase right below this note.

unlock words, fahof-tawif: fenwyn-istath

QUARTERLY PLANNING NOTE — New Commission Scheme

Quick heads-up for sales leads: the revised Pennroyal commission scheme kicks in next quarter. Base rates stay the same, but accelerators now trigger at 110% of target instead of 120%. Payouts move to monthly. Run the numbers with your teams before kickoff. The confidential bit below stays in this room.

internal memo for tagef-hadup: Gross margin on Ulaath came in at 15 percent against a plan of 5 percent. Only 7 of the 120 pilot accounts renewed Ulaath, so a churn review is set for October 15.

Night-shift staff: Floor 4 of the Tellhaven Building opens this week. After 21:00, access is via the rear stairwell only; the lifts are locked out overnight during the settling period. Complete a walk-through of the new floor once per shift and log it. The stairwell keypad accepts the code below.

badge for yahop-fawep: bdg-XBKXI-68071

The waveform preview in Clipforge renders from a downsampled peak file rather than the raw audio, generated at upload time by the Brindle worker pool. This keeps scrubbing responsive even on hour-long sessions, at the cost of a few seconds of preprocessing. For the release, we froze the downsampling parameters after testing against Orla's podcast corpus — changing them invalidates every cached peak file. The shipped constants are these.

limits module of fafog-tawef:
CAPS = {
    "belath": 369,
    "queneth": 818,
    "ralwyn": 169,
    "goriel": 1004,
    "novvan": 808,
}